Crossbills Gathering Pine Nuts 2
Jim looked out the bathroom window and saw the branches on a huge spruce tree moving and saw this little beauty. Of course I went for my camera. It was fascinating watching how they twisted the pine nuts out of the cones. I was amazed how bright and gaudy he was given it isn't breeding season
